Craig David - Hot Stuff / Trust Me


With 13 million album sales worldwide and still only 26 years old, Craig David has earned a reputation as one of the UK's foremost talents, as well as one of the nation's most successful musical exports.

Since becoming a global phenomenon with 'Born To Do It', Craig David has become a huge UK superstar with two #1 singles ('Fill Me In' and '7 Days') and a further ten appearances in the Top 10. All three of his albums have been chart hits: 'Born To Do It' (#1), 2002's 'Slicker Than Your Average' (#4) and 2005's 'The Story Goes...' (#5).

A multiple-award winner who has earned three Ivor Novello Awards (including Songwriter of the Year and Best Contemporary Song), four MOBOs (one of which was for Best UK Act) and two MTV Europe Awards, Craig David has worked with a talented array of artists including Sting and Artful Dodger's Mark Hill and Pete Devereux.
